When you run a business with credit customers, then you realize that issuing credit invoices and waiting for 30, 60 or 90 days for your payments to arrive can drain you emotionally as well as financially. In such a case you can turn to accounts receivable financing to free your locked money.

Direct email marketing is a format for email-based campaigns in which standalone advertisements are sent to a targeted list of recipients. The messages, which may be text, HTML, or rich media, look like Web-based ads rather than typical email messages.
